A cafe pilot is a two-hour, single-site demonstration: a box, a few SIMs, one or two handsets, free Wi-Fi + VoWiFi via the captive portal. It exists to prove the stack, not to be a service.

What a Pilot IS and ISN'T

A pilot is… A pilot is NOT…
Lab-mode demonstration (zmq) with simulated UEs A public mobile service
RF demo only with a valid authorization in hand A way to test "if anyone notices"
Guest Wi-Fi + portal onboarding Free cellular coverage for strangers
Proof of the operator tooling A revenue or pilot-toll operation

Without a license/grant/registration covering the site, the only lawful pilot is lab mode - no RF at all.

Timeline (2 hours)

Time Phase Steps
0:00–0:15 Preflight checklist, box boot, fairwave doctor, SDR probe (if authorized RF) or zmq
0:15–0:30 Install golden image up, compose stack up, control plane healthy
0:30–0:40 SIM issue fairwave sim issue --count 3 --profile lab
0:40–0:55 UE attach srsUE attach (lab) or authorized handset attach (RF), verify sessions
0:55–1:10 Verify data plane via internet APN, VoWiFi path via ims, UI checks
1:10–1:40 Open house guests use Wi-Fi/portal; operator watches counts, not identities
1:40–1:50 Teardown drop sessions, stop stack, gate logs exported
1:50–2:00 Post-mortem notes into docs/ops/ or issue tracker

Preflight Checklist (abridged - full: docs/spectrum-and-law/compliance-checklist.md)

  • [ ] Authorization status decided: lab (default) or authorized RF (documented).
  • [ ] RF pilot: country, license ref, band allow-list, EIRP cap set; attenuator in TX path for bench.
  • [ ] Lab pilot: tx/arm stays off; banner shows LAB MODE.
  • [ ] Backup snapshot taken (docs/ops/backup-restore.md).
  • [ ] Incident runbook within reach (docs/ops/incident-response.md).

Teardown

  1. fairwave-cli revoke any demo SIMs or leave them, per pilot policy.
  2. Stop the stack; export journalctl slices + gate log as evidence artifacts.
  3. Restore box to golden image state (or lab state) for the next pilot.

Sign-off

Pilot record (operator, date, site, mode lab/RF, authorization ref if RF) gets filed with the checklist. If a pilot turns into a repeated service, it stops being a pilot: the authorization and ops posture must change first.
